fall into disuse = 逐渐废弃 (用于描述随着时间的推移而变得不被使用的过程。)

  • A new bridge was built ten years ago and the old one has fallen into disuse.十年前建了一座新桥,旧桥就废弃不用了。
  • Many traditional skills have fallen into disuse with the rise of automation.随着自动化的兴起,许多传统技能已经不再使用
  • Without proper funding, this historic railway line will inevitably fall into disuse.如果没有适当的资金,这条历史悠久的铁路线将不可避免地废弃
  • The ancient dialect fell into disuse as younger generations moved to the city.随着年轻一代移居城市,这种古老的方言逐渐消亡了。
  • That old by-law has completely fallen into disuse and is no longer enforced.那条旧的地方法规已经完全不再适用,也不再执行。
  • Since I bought a new laptop, my old desktop computer has fallen into disuse.自从我买了新笔记本电脑后,我的旧台式机就闲置了。
  • The charming local custom of maypole dancing gradually fell into disuse over the centuries.几个世纪以来,迷人的五月柱舞蹈的当地习俗逐渐废弃
  • Certain words and phrases fall into disuse as a language evolves.随着语言的演变,某些单词和短语会渐渐不再使用
  • The old town square began to fall into disuse after the new shopping mall opened.新购物中心开业后,老城广场开始冷落
  • The factory's machinery fell into disuse following the company's bankruptcy.公司破产后,工厂的机器废弃了
